I once hacked together a small Arduino firmware and corresponding Pd
abstraction, that does just that. You send the pin number and the duty
cycle and the firmware manages the timing of the duty cycle. The
advantage is that the timing is much more precise compared to sending
both on and off commands over the serial link. This might allow for some
velocity control.
The abstraction and firmware does not address multiplexing/daisy
chaining. But probably it is still useful as a starter.

> That is one of the many cases where my advice would be : don't use
> firmata/pduino. Program the arduino for real. Use a basic custom
> protocol over the serial link, and talk to the arduino with [comport].
> You'd spend much more time trying to get it to work with
> firmata/pduino than programming the 'duino and let it do the real work
> instead of clogging your serial port.
